当前位置:首页 > 后端开发 > 正文内容

java标识符,什么是Java标识符?

admin1个月前 (01-01)后端开发14

Java 中的标识符是指用于命名变量、方法、类、接口或其他用户定义的实体的字符串。标识符遵循以下规则:

1. 标识符可以包含字母(AZ,az)、数字(09)、下划线(_)和美元符号($)。2. 标识符不能以数字开头。3. 标识符是大小写敏感的,例如,`myVar` 和 `myvar` 是两个不同的标识符。4. 标识符不能是 Java 中的关键字,如 `int`、`class`、`public` 等。5. 标识符的长度没有限制,但通常建议保持简洁和易于理解。

`myVariable` `_myVariable` `$myVariable` `myVariable1` `my_Variable`

`1myVariable`(不能以数字开头) `my variable`(不能包含空格) `myvariable`(不能包含连字符) `myVariable!`(不能包含除了字母、数字、下划线和美元符号以外的字符) `class`(是 Java 中的关键字)

在 Java 编程中,选择合适的标识符对于代码的可读性和维护性非常重要。建议使用具有描述性的名称,以便其他开发者(或未来的你)能够轻松理解代码的功能。

Java 标识符:理解与规范使用

什么是Java标识符?

Java标识符是Java编程语言中用于命名类、对象、方法、常量、变量等的名称。它是程序中不可或缺的一部分,因为标识符是程序与用户交互的桥梁,也是程序逻辑执行的基础。

Java标识符的组成规则

Java标识符的组成规则如下:

首字符必须是字母(A-Z或a-z)、下划线(_)或美元符号($)。

后续字符可以是字母、下划线、美元符号或数字。

Java标识符是大小写敏感的,即\

扫描二维码推送至手机访问。

版权声明:本文由51Blog发布,如需转载请注明出处。

本文链接:https://www.51blog.vip/?id=18845

分享给朋友:

“java标识符,什么是Java标识符?” 的相关文章

OPCUA 讨论(一)——测验与开发环境建立

OPCUA 讨论(一)——测验与开发环境建立

一、前语 OPCUA(OPC Unified Architecture)是一种应用层数据通信协议,其标准由OPC基金会(OPC Foundation)拟定,笔者在作业期间(面向西门子数控体系的数据收集)触摸该协议较多。 西门子数控体系产品称作Sinumerik,其内部嵌入了一个OPCUA服务器,经过...

Windows装备R言语、RStudio开发环境

Windows装备R言语、RStudio开发环境

  本文介绍R言语及其集成开发环境RStudio的下载、装置办法。   R言语是一个归于GNU操作系统的开源软件,在数据统计与剖析、可视化等方面具有优异的体现;而RStudio则是R言语的集成开发环境(IDE),能够协助咱们更好地修改、调试R言语的代码。这二者的联系有点类似于Python与Spyde...

【日记】论韭菜是怎样养成的,指我自己(656 字)

【日记】论韭菜是怎样养成的,指我自己(656 字)

正文   今日被一种隆重的焦虑威胁。   或许由于现在视界越来越广了,本来的盲区也有了或多或少的了解,总觉得自己现在十分菜。   今日上班还听到搭档们在炒股,死后的搭档说她这两天赚了半个月的薪酬,大约快四千块钱。   我没说话,侧着耳朵听。有搭档问她怎样选的,她说听一个炒股高人选的股。那个高人叫群里...

java换行,java下载官网

在Java中,你可以使用以下几种方法来换行:1. 使用 `System.out.println` 方法:这个方法在输出字符串后会自动换行。例如:```javaSystem.out.println;```2. 使用换行符 ``:你可以在字符串中直接使用换行符 `` 来实现换行。例如:```javaSy...

c语言程序设计,基础入门与进阶指南

好的,请问您想了解C语言程序设计的哪个方面?例如语法、数据结构、算法、编程实践等。我会尽力为您提供相关的信息。C语言程序设计:基础入门与进阶指南C语言作为一种历史悠久且广泛使用的编程语言,在计算机科学领域占据着举足轻重的地位。本文将为您介绍C语言程序设计的基础知识,帮助您从入门到进阶,掌握这一强大的...

python应用领域,Python应用领域的广泛探索与未来展望

python应用领域,Python应用领域的广泛探索与未来展望

1. Web开发:Python拥有许多流行的Web框架,如Django、Flask等,这些框架可以帮助开发者快速构建Web应用程序。2. 数据分析:Python在数据分析领域非常受欢迎,拥有Pandas、NumPy、SciPy等强大的数据分析库。这些库提供了丰富的数据操作和分析功能,使得Python...